Employee management is beyond overseeing tasks—it’s about letting your team, whether remote or hybrid, freelancer or on-site, stay motivated. These management systems align their efforts with your company’s objectives.
Usually, management refers to fulfilling daily tasks, maintaining records, tracking activities, or having timesheets. But the core of an employee management system is about constructive bonds, clear expectations, and implementing rules for all. In 2025, this is possible with smart yet simple time trackers that spot the latest trends, guide through setbacks, and point out growth patterns, besides real-time tracking and task management.
Effective management includes five key areas.
